The ingredients needed to make Crock Pot Mississippi Pot Roast:
  1. Make ready chuck roast
  2. Prepare olive oil
  3. Prepare Salt and pepper
  4. Prepare ranch dressing mix
  5. Prepare onion soup mix
  6. Prepare salted butter (1 stick)
  7. Take peperoncini peppers

Instructions to make Crock Pot Mississippi Pot Roast:
  1. Heat large skillet on high. Once heated add oil
  2. Dry both sides of roasts with a paper towel and then season with salt and pepper
  3. Sear 2-3 minutes on each side
  4. Transfer roast to crock pot
  5. Sprinkle packets of ranch and onion soup mix over the top of the roast
  6. Top with stick of butter then place peppers on and around the roast
  7. Cover and cook for 8 hours. Once done take two forks and shred the meat. Serve with or on mashed potatoes
